Im not much of a mechanic so please help me out. I have a TGP and ive had my share of problems. Ive got it running fine now, but when Im driving, everything is fine, but when i slow down or come to a stop, the dash lights dim and my turn signal slows down. Then when i hit the gas, the lights brighten and the blinker speeds back up. Could this be and alternator or is this normal. And one other note, how much do shocks cost to be replaced. I think one is broken or stuck. Thanks, Ryan

If you go to autozone they can test your battery and alternator for free. For struts they usually cost $50 per strut labor, and the struts themselves are around $40 each.

I'm not sure on how long the warranty is. I've got lots of friends who have been using them for years, and I haven't heard a complaint out of a single one of them yet. They put a different rear caseing on to help dissapate the heat better (a large part of the reason alts from our era fail so much). Plus they have a 140 amp version available, too.
